2.6 Control customer setting
Address : D006
Write authorisation : ebm-papst, customer, end customer (in part)

Setting the bit D -> K causes all parameters in the data range (D100 to D17F) for which the customer has
write authorisation to be copied to the customer setting (range D200 to D27F). The minimum authorisation
level needed to set this bit is "customer"!
Setting the bit K -> D causes all parameters in the customer setting (range D200 to D27F) for which the
customer has write authorisation to be copied to the data range (D100 to D17F).
The authorisation level "end customer" is sufficient to set this bit.
Once the copying process is complete, the bit will automatically be reset by the fan.
Important!
A copy procedure can only be carried out after the fan has stopped.
Otherwise the "Error" bit will be set and the copy procedure aborted.
2.7 Operating hours counter
Address : D009
D180 (alternative)
Write authorisation : ebm-papst
Encoding:
bytes Data[h]time Operating
After every hour the fan runs, the operating hours counter increases by 1.
With 16 bits, a maximum of 65,535 hours (approx. 7.5 years) can be counted.
If the operating hours counter overshoots this figure, it will no longer be written to, i.e. it will stay at 65,535.
To maintain compatibility with MODBUS 5.0 (non-Lite version), the operating hours counter can be addressed
via the address D009 as well as via D180.
We recommend D009.
